清水压井过油管射孔能够使油层减少损害,提高射孔质量。近年来,国内清水压井过油管射孔方法推广较迅速,应用效果明显,促进了油田的勘探与开发。大庆喇嘛甸、萨尔图油田152口井采用该方法比泥浆压井射孔开井诱喷喷活率提高28.2%,气举率下降24.6%,压裂率降低3.5%。在萨尔图高台子油层,采用清水过油管和泥浆射孔各10口井,经计算,前者比后者射孔的完善系数提高20%,平均井的折算半径增大0.8米。大庆油田采用清水压井过油管射孔获得了较好的地质效果和明显的经济效益。目前,胜利、中原、大港等油田都在试验和推广该方法。清水作为完井液,对油层的损害仍是严重的。因此,为使油井在射孔后投产及其后的各项作业保持最佳状态,还应寻求一种对油层无损害的新型完井液。
